Where is the Dobiesz family from?

You can see how Dobiesz families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Dobiesz family name was found in the USA, and Canada between 1911 and 1920. The most Dobiesz families were found in US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 3 Dobiesz families living in New York. This was about 38% of all the recorded Dobiesz's in USA. New York had the highest population of Dobiesz families in 1920.

What is the average Dobiesz lifespan?

Between 1963 and 2004, in the United States, Dobiesz life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1998, and highest in 1983. The average life expectancy for Dobiesz in 1963 was 75, and 65 in 2004.
